Presentation du poste
Le conseiller médical en e-santé assure une mission stratégique, technique et opérationnelle au sein du département santé de MSF Ubuntu. Il pilote la conception, la gouvernance et l'amélioration continue des contenus médicaux intégrés aux systèmes d'information numérique, en particulier DHIS2, les dossiers médicaux électroniques et les autres solutions digitales de l'organisation. Il définit et maintient les indicateurs standardisés, les jeux de données, les métadonnées, la terminologie clinique et les structures de rapport. Il examine les demandes de nouveaux contenus, coordonne les validations avec les référents techniques et les experts médicaux, et garantit l'alignement avec les normes intersectionnelles de MSF, les recommandations médicales et les principes d'interopérabilité. En lien avec les équipes de la science des données, de l'épidémiologie et du numérique, il renforce la gouvernance de l'information sanitaire et participe à la stratégie digitale. Il appuie aussi les programmes pays dans l'implémentation des outils, la maintenance des métadonnées, la formation, les tests de mises à jour et la mise en place d'initiatives d'amélioration de la qualité des données. Son rôle inclut l'analyse des données médicales au niveau du portefeuille afin d'éclairer les choix opérationnels, les activités de suivi-évaluation, les exercices de rapport annuel et le pilotage de tableaux de bord.
Le profil attendu combine une solide expertise médicale et une bonne maîtrise des systèmes d'information sanitaire. Le candidat idéal connaît les plateformes de collecte comme DHIS2, les dossiers patients électroniques, la codification médicale, les indicateurs de santé et les cadres de gouvernance des données. Une expérience dans l'aide humanitaire, la coordination de programmes ou l'appui aux ministères de la santé est fortement souhaitable. Des compétences en gestion de projet, en analyse statistique et en élaboration d'outils de visualisation sont nécessaires. Le poste exige un excellent relationnel pour animer des groupes de travail transversaux, former les équipes terrain et dialoguer avec des partenaires internes et externes. La rigueur, l'esprit de synthèse et l'aptitude à travailler dans un environnement multiculturel sont indispensables.

Rationale/Objective for Position
The E-Health Medical Content Advisor provides strategic, technical, and operational leadership for the design, governance, implementation, and continuous improvement of medical content across MSF Ubuntu's digital health ecosystem. The role is responsible for ensuring that medical data models, indicators, metadata, clinical terminology, and reporting structures within digital health platforms (including DHIS2, Electronic Medical Records, and other digital health solutions) are standardized, evidence-based, operationally relevant, and aligned with MSF intersectional health data standards and MSF Ubuntu strategic priorities.
The Advisor works closely with the Ubuntu health department team, head of programs unit, Data Science, Epidemiology, Medical Operations, country programs, and intersectional platforms, and its collaborative partners MSF UK/Manson Unit E-health team and intersectional office medical data lead to ensure high-quality medical data are collected, visualized, analyzed, and used for medical operational decision-making, program monitoring, quality improvement, research, surveillance and strategic planning.
This position will be hierarchically and functionally accountable to the Head of Health Unit or relevant unit head.
Tasks & Responsibilities
Strategic and Technical leadership
- Lead the development, governance and continuous improvement of medical content within MSF Ubuntu digital health systems.
- Define and maintain standardized medical indicators, datasets, metadata, clinical terminology and reporting structures.
- Review requests for new medical content and determine technical feasibility, operational relevance and alignment with organizational standards.
- Coordinate medical content validation and approval processes involving technical advisors and subject matter experts.
- Ensure medical content complies with MSF intersectional standards, medical guidelines and interoperability principles.
- Collaborate with Data Science, Epidemiology and Digital Health teams to strengthen health information systems and data governance.
- Contribute to organizational digital health strategy and innovation initiatives.
- Participate in development of digital health policies, standards and governance frameworks.
- As part of Ubuntu health department, conduct medical data analysis at portfolio level during planning and reporting cycle/s supporting Ubuntu medical operational choices and programming priorities.
Program Support
- Provide technical support to country programs regarding implementation and use of medical content within DHIS2 (Trackers/capture), EMRs and other digital platforms.
- Maintain project-specific metadata according to changing program needs.
- Support system changes, testing and deployment of medical content updates.
- Develop and maintain data collection guidance documents and metadata documentation.
- Provide expert advice on indicator definitions, reporting requirements and data interpretation.
- Support implementation of data quality improvement initiatives.
- Participate in software upgrades, user acceptance testing and rollout of new system functionality.
- Coordinate annual reporting processes including organizational indicators and strategic reporting requirements.
- Support programs in strengthening routine data use for monitoring, quality improvement and evidence-based decision-making.
- Supporting the Med-Ops cell/s and the country programs in medical programming data analysis, contributing to data driven evidence-based decision making and in strategic discussions at Med-Ops cell level.
Data Governance and Analytics
- Support implementation of medical data governance frameworks.
- Promote standardization and harmonization of medical datasets across MSF Ubuntu programs.
- Develop dashboards, visualizations and reporting tools that improve interpretation of medical data.
- Support analysis of routine health information for operational monitoring.
- Collaborate with Data Science and Epidemiology teams to improve data quality, completeness and consistency.
- Support development of indicator frameworks for monitoring program performance.
- Contribute to continuous improvement of data standards and reporting systems.
Representation and Coordination
- Represent MSF Ubuntu within MSF intersectional Digital Health, DHIS2 and Health Information System Communities of Practice.
- Participate in technical working groups related to digital health, health information systems and interoperability.
- Coordinate medical content development with advisors across technical disciplines.
- Collaborate with external partners, academic institutions and software developers where appropriate.
- Represent MSF Ubuntu in digital health conferences, workshops and technical meetings.
Capacity Building and People Management
- Support in establishing the E-health team in the upcoming years.
- Develop and maintain training materials on medical content and digital health systems.
- Deliver webinars, workshops and user training on medical data collection, reporting and data use.
- Mentor program teams on best practices in health information management.
- Support onboarding of new users and technical advisors.
- Provide second-line support for medical content related queries.
- Contribute to organizational learning on digital health and data governance.
